Nurses use the following competencies to care for families during Childbearing and Childrearing:
1. Nursing Process
ADPIE
Scientific form of problem solving
2. Nursing Theory
Calistra Roy
Stresses that an important role of the nurse is to help patients adapt to change caused by illness or
other stressors
Dorothea Orem
Concentrates on examine patient’s ability to perform self-care
Patricia Benner
Describe the way nurses move from novice to expert as they became more experienced and
prepared to give inter-professional care.
